Proximity sensor not working on iPhone 5S after 8.4 update.

Proximity sensor not working on iPhone 5S after 8.4 update. I have tried rebooting several time, reset settings, and removing my very thin Magpul case. Phone will not go into sleep mode during phone calls. Please help.

Howdy HBailey,


It sounds like the proximity sensor just suddenly stopped working when you updated to iOS 8.4 despite restarting and resetting the settings in the Settings app. Removing the case is where another step I would have done as well, so next I would quit all the running apps on the phone:


Force an app to close in iOS

1. Press the Home button two times quickly. You'll see small previews of your recently used apps.
2. Swipe left to find the app you want to close.
3. Swipe up on the app's preview to close it.


When you have done that restart the device and test the issue again:


iOS: Turning off and on (restarting) and resetting

If the issue persists then given the previous troubleshooting, I would next backup your device to iTunes and restore it as new and verify that it works.

How to erase your iOS device and then set it up as a new device or restore it from backups
If it does, then restore your backup to either verify it still works and the software just needed reinstalled, or isolate the issue to the backup file itself.


If none of that works then I would have to recommend you seek service for the phone, but I don't think it should come to that:
